Left 4 Dead-like shooter Back 4 Blood delayed to late 2021

This spiritual successor to Left 4 Dead is missing the original summer window.

When you purchase through links on our site, we may earn an affiliate commission.Here’s how it works.

Firstrevealedat the Game Awards 2020, Back 4 Blood was originally supposed to launch on June 22, 2021 but like so many other games over the last year, won’t be making this initial target. Back 4 Blood is delayed to October 12 later this year, with an open beta falling sometime over the summer.

Back 4 Blood is an upcoming co-op shooter from Turtle Rock Studios and WB Games, the former of which developed the iconic Left 4 Dead games. As you might expect, it’s zombie-slaying fest that sees players make their way through numerous levels against hordes of infected, but with some new twists.

The game is being developed using Unreal Engine 4, with a similar playstyle to the Left 4 Dead games but some notable changes. The player characters — or Cleaners — are much more efficient at fighting infected than the survivors of Turtle Rock’s previous zombie franchise.

Back 4 Blood is currently in development for thePS5, PS4, PC,Xbox Series X,Xbox Series Sand Xbox One. We’ll be sure to let you know when the open beta is announced and what times and dates players will need to watch for.
